Learn the essentials of beef cattle farming with this practical and easy-to-follow guide. Whether you're considering your first few cattle or looking to improve an existing herd, Raising Beef Cattle For Dummies provides valuable information on all aspects of beef production.
This comprehensive guide covers:
- Choosing the right beef cattle breeds
- Feeding and nutritional requirements
- Herd health and disease prevention
- Breeding and calving management
- Humane livestock handling practices
- Pasture establishment and management
- Equipment and infrastructure requirements
- Day-to-day cattle care and farm management
Written by experienced cattle producers, this book is suitable for beginners through to established farmers wanting to expand their knowledge.
